Types of Child Care Alternatives

There are several types of child care options available, each catering to various age brackets and schedules. A few of the most common types of child care choices include:

  1. Daycare facilities: Daycare centers are services that provide look after young ones of varied many years, typically from infancy to preschool. These centers tend to be accredited and controlled by the state, making certain they satisfy particular criteria for safety, sanitation, and staff skills.   1. Family childcare Homes: Family child care homes are small, home-based child care facilities operate by just one caregiver or a little group of caregivers. These providers offer a more personalized and family-like environment for kids, with less kiddies in treatment in comparison to daycare facilities. Family child care domiciles can offer versatile hours and prices, making them a well known choice for parents who need more personalized look after their child.

  1. Preschools: Preschools tend to be academic establishments that offer early childhood training for the kids typically between your centuries of 2 to five years old. These programs consider planning young ones for kindergarten by exposing them to fundamental educational principles, social skills, and mental development. Preschools frequently work on a school-year routine and provide part-time or full time options for moms and dads.

  1. Before and After class Programs: pre and post school programs are designed to offer take care of school-aged children during the hours before and after the standard college day. These programs provide many different activities, research assistance, and guidance for children while moms and dads are in work. Before and after school programs are usually provided by schools, neighborhood facilities, or exclusive organizations.

  1. Nanny or Au Pair: Nannies and au pairs are individuals who provide in-home childcare solutions for people. Nannies tend to be skilled experts who provide full time maintain kiddies within the family members' residence, while au pairs are teenagers from foreign countries just who stay because of the family members and offer social exchange along with childcare. Nannies and au pairs offer personalized attention and versatility in scheduling for parents.

Considerations When Choosing Childcare

Whenever choosing child care in your area, you will need to consider several elements to ensure you see a quality and appropriate selection for your youngster. A number of the key factors to consider integrate:

  1. Licensing and Accreditation: it is crucial to decide on a licensed and approved child care supplier, because ensures that the facility fulfills particular standards for protection, cleanliness, staff qualifications, and program high quality. Certification and certification illustrate the supplier has actually encountered a rigorous assessment process and is dedicated to keeping large requirements of treatment.

  1. Staff Qualifications and Training: The skills and education associated with staff within child care center are crucial in offering high quality maintain kiddies. Look for providers who've trained and experienced caregivers, plus staff that are certified in CPR and medical. Staff-to-child ratios are crucial, while they determine the degree of attention and guidance that each and every son or daughter obtains.

  1. Curriculum and plan Activities: Consider the curriculum and system activities made available from the kid attention provider, because they play a significant role within the development and discovering of the child. Try to find programs that provide age-appropriate tasks, academic opportunities, and options for socialization. A well-rounded curriculum that features play, art, music, and outdoor time can play a role in your kid's general development.

  1. Safety and health Policies: make sure that the child care provider has rigid safe practices guidelines in position to safeguard the well being of the kid. Seek out facilities that follow proper hygiene methods, have secure entry and exit treatments, and maintain a clean and child-friendly environment. Inquire about emergency processes, infection policies, and just how the provider manages accidents or situations.

  1. Parent Involvement and Communication: Choose a young child attention provider that motivates parent participation and maintains available communication with households. Try to find providers that provide possibilities for moms and dads to participate in activities, occasions, and conferences, and regular revisions in your young child's progress and well-being. A stronger cooperation between moms and dads and caregivers can cause a confident and supporting childcare knowledge.
